Created attachment 136274 [details] Ruler delimiter line Build ID: I20090430-2300 Steps To Reproduce: The line delimiting the line number/etc ruler is drawn using the default window background color from the operating system. This results in a high-contrast bad-looking line when using a syntax color theme that does not share this background color. It looks especially bad when using a dark or blue background color theme. To be able to use dark themes, dt should be either made configurable or use some more subdued color, like the comment color. Another option is to drop this line altogether and instead allow a different background color for the ruler, like in gedit for example. I think this option looks a lot better. More information:
